Yuri and Janeth Expand Their Microenterprise

Ten years ago, Yuri Hollman and his wife Janeth created Pescadería Mar de Leva, LTDA — a fish and seafood purveyor — in order to make a better life for themselves and their two sons. The Cartagena natives started their small business with just US $750, working with local artisan fishermen and using the backyard of their small house as a processing plant. In 2010, the Clinton Foundation provided Mar de Leva with assistance in product delivery, advice in designing their processing plant to comply with industry standards, and instruction in proper management practices. Mar de Leva is now a permanent supplier to several large local hotels. By the second quarter of 2010, this microenterprise had achieved cumulative sales of over US $50,000 with 6 full-time employees and 12 part-time workers. Mar de Leva has continued to acquire new clients.
